How much do assistant disability rights j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for assistant disability rights in Weston, FL is $15.89,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.70 and $17.40 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Assistant Disability Rights vs Disability Rights Advocate?

AspectAssistant Disability RightsDisability Rights Advocate
CredentialsTypically requires a high school diploma or associate degree; some roles may need certifications in disability services or advocacyOften requires a bachelor's degree or higher in social work, law, or related fields; certifications in advocacy or legal knowledge are common
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, community centers, or client homes; direct interaction with individuals with disabilitiesCommunity organizations, legal settings, or policy environments; focus on advocacy and policy change
Employer & IndustryNonprofits, government agencies, healthcare providersLegal organizations, advocacy groups, government agencies

Assistant Disability Rights roles focus on providing direct support and assistance to individuals with disabilities, often requiring less formal education. Disability Rights Advocates work on policy, legal, and systemic change, usually with higher educational requirements. Both roles are vital in promoting disability rights but differ in scope and responsibilities.

Certified Nursing Assistant ( CNA ) Main Duties and Critical Tasks:

  • Care for multiple residents in the facility. Observe Resident Rights.

  • Provide personal care and assistance with activities of daily living.

  • Assist nurse with admitting, transferring, and discharging residents.

  • Assist nurse in giving treatments and examining residents.

  • Assist with restorative and rehab care with proper instruction and supervision.

  • Come to work as scheduled and consistently demonstrate dependability and punctuality.

  • Certified Nursing Assistant ( CNA ) Required Education and Experience:

  • Current and valid Certified Nursing Assistant ( CNA ) license in the state of practice and employment.

  • Ability to read, write, speak, and understand the English language.

  • Ability to make independent decisions when circumstances warrant such action.

  • Ability to work harmoniously with other personnel.
